#1b5ff8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1b5ff8 is composed of 10.6% red, 37.3% green and 97.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.1% cyan, 61.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 221.5 degrees, a saturation of 94% and a lightness of 53.9%. #1b5ff8 color hex could be obtained by blending #36beff with #0000f1.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#1b5ff8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1b5ff8 has RGB values of R:27, G:95, B:248 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.62, Y:0,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 1794040.
